Walker Intermediate School is the winner of the President's Challenge Physical Fitness State Championship. Walker is the only school in Kentucky to receive this national award for 2008-09. Walker has won the award for 10 of the past 11 years, said Principal Todd Kreider.

Off-post families may register children for Fort Knox Schools.
Families currently residing off-post who will be eligible for housing on Fort Knox within 180 school days may register their school-age children to attend Fort Knox Community Schools.
The family must provide transportation to and from school.
School closing information is available during inclement weather.
The Fort Knox schools are very seldom closed for inclement weather. Base operations support generally is able to keep the primary roads open.
For information about school closings or delayed openings, watch Fort Knox's TV Channel 98, visit the Fort Knox Web site at www.knox.army.mil [external link], or call the Fort Knox Operations Center at
624-KNOX.
In the event school is dismissed early, parents are asked to inform the school office of the location they want their children sent, if it differs from the usual location.
